• Najnowsze pytania
  • Bez odpowiedzi
  • Zadaj pytanie
  • Kategorie
  • Tagi
  • Zdobyte punkty
  • Ekipa ninja
  • IRC
  • FAQ
  • Regulamin
  • Książki warte uwagi

Pierwsza aplikacja webowa z wykorzystaniem Spring MVC (Gradle)

0 głosów
1,209 wizyt
pytanie zadane 6 sierpnia 2016 w Java przez bumpMind Gaduła (4,280 p.)
Witam, niedawno rozpocząłem "zabawę" ze Springiem MVC korzystając z książki "Spring MVC 4 Projektowanie zaawansowanych aplikacji www". Jest to dobra książka w mojej opini, dzięki której bez trudu postawi się na localhost przykładowe aplikacje. Aktualnie chciałbym wstawić jeden ze swoich projektów na jakiś zewnętrzny serwer i tu pojawia się problem. Czy zna ktoś jakiś darmowy (lub w miarę tani) serwer na którym mógłbym postawić swoją aplikacje? Tak znam serwery typu OpenShift jednak jest z nimi mały problem domyślnie obsługują one narzędzie Maven które w moim projekcie nie jest wykorzystywane (korzystam z Gradle). Chodzi mi głównie o serwer(y) do którego można znaleźć jakiś poradnik jak dość prosto skonfigurować i odpalić swoją stronę. W przyszłości będę wykorzystywał bazy danych MySQL więc dodatkowym plusem była by taka darmowa usługa.

3 odpowiedzi

+1 głos
odpowiedź 6 sierpnia 2016 przez MichuDev Pasjonat (20,360 p.)
wybrane 6 sierpnia 2016 przez bumpMind
 
Najlepsza

Hosting Javy jako taki jest rzadki co nie oznacza, że niemożliwy. Więc musisz zapłacić, ale nie przerażaj się w sieci są VPS'y w niskich i wysokich cenach, dopasowujesz konfigurację do siebie. Warto by był to dobry, sprawdzony hosting.

Więc co musisz zrobić ?

  • Nie patrz na hostingi WWW, ponieważ większość z nich oferuje PHP.
  • Jak znajdziesz hosting VPS dla siebie i konkretny serwer musisz go skonfigurować.
  • Zacznijmy od tego, że musisz zainstalować serwer Java EE lub kontener Servletów na serwerze.
  • Potem zbuduj swoją aplikację do pliku WAR (w twoim przypadku z pomocą Gradle).
  • Gradle nie jest potrzebny na serwerze.
  • Według konkretnego Serwera Java EE, lub kontenera servletów szukasz informacji gdzie wstawić plik WAR, w przypadku Tomcat'a jest to katalog webapps w głównym folderze tomcata.
  • Następnie przenosisz plik WAR w to miejsce np. protokołem FTP.
  • Musisz teraz ustawić Serwer Java EE by działał cały czas np. przy użyciu programu screen.
komentarz 6 sierpnia 2016 przez bumpMind Gaduła (4,280 p.)
Dzięki wielkie za solidną odpowiedź, wyszukam coś płatnego w najbliższej przyszłości a do nauki obsługi VPS-ów przetestuje sobie jakieś serwery z darmowym trialem.
0 głosów
odpowiedź 20 sierpnia 2016 przez bartekP Początkujący (260 p.)
Jeśli chodzi o VPS to nie testowałem jeszcze ale ten jest za 10zł/miesiąc: https://tiktalik.com/pl/pricing
–1 głos
odpowiedź 6 sierpnia 2016 przez Igor Łęgowski Użytkownik (610 p.)
jeżeli 15 PLN/ miesiąc to nie duży koszt to polecam:

http://zenbox.pl/
komentarz 6 sierpnia 2016 przez MichuDev Pasjonat (20,360 p.)
To jest hosting PHP, nie Java EE!

Podobne pytania

0 głosów
0 odpowiedzi 68 wizyt
0 głosów
0 odpowiedzi 278 wizyt
pytanie zadane 29 marca 2017 w Java przez Jonki Dyskutant (8,220 p.)
0 głosów
1 odpowiedź 204 wizyt
pytanie zadane 29 marca 2017 w Java przez Jonki Dyskutant (8,220 p.)
Porady nie od parady
Publikując kody źródłowe korzystaj ze specjalnego bloczku koloryzującego składnię (przycisk z napisem code w edytorze). Nie zapomnij o ustawieniu odpowiedniego języka z rozwijanego menu oraz czytelnym formatowaniu kodu.Przycisk code

65,677 zapytań

112,314 odpowiedzi

237,031 komentarzy

46,654 pasjonatów

Przeglądających: 221
Pasjonatów: 9 Gości: 212

Motyw:

Akcja Pajacyk

Pajacyk od wielu lat dożywia dzieci. Pomóż klikając w zielony brzuszek na stronie. Dziękujemy! ♡

Oto dwie polecane książki warte uwagi. Pełną listę znajdziesz tutaj.

...